Safety Considerations for Candle Making

Safety is of paramount importance when making crayon candles. When melting the crayons and wax, it is vital to take precautionary measures to prevent burns or fire hazards. It is recommended that adults engaging in this activity wear safety glasses, protective clothing such as aprons, and heat-resistant oven mitts or gloves when handling the melted wax. Also, make sure that all tools used for pouring, stirring and cutting are clean and do not have any jagged edges that could cause injury. In addition to these measures taken against burns and fires, it is important to maintain good ventilation in any area where a crayon candle project takes place due to the emission of potentially harmful fumes from the burning wax. Moreover, children should always be supervised by an adult while working on this type of project.

Preparing the Crayons for Melting

Before you can begin making crayon candles, you’ll need to prepare the crayons for melting. To do so, start by removing all the paper wrappers from your crayons. This step is essential because it will help ensure that a smooth and even finish is achieved in the candle. If you have larger crayon pieces that won’t fit in the mold, break them up into smaller pieces until they fit. Once all of the wrappers are off and any larger pieces are broken apart, place your crayons into a heat-safe mixing bowl or container. It’s important to note that this should be done on a heat-proof surface as wax can splatter during the melting process. Now that your crayons are prepared and ready to go, it’s time to get started!

Recommended Tools and Resources

Crayon candle making is a great way to put old crayons to good use. Some of the essential tools and resources you will need include a hot glue gun, wicks, wax chips, candle containers, and a microwave-safe bowl or double boiler. The hot glue gun is used to secure the wick at the bottom of your container before you pour in your melted wax which can be obtained by melting the wax chips in either a microwave-safe bowl or double boiler until they are completely liquid. Once melted, you can add any food colouring or other desired additives to your wax before pouring it into your chosen candle container. Finally, allow your crayon candle to cool and harden overnight or until solidity before lighting!
